Logx + Logx(x+3)=2log(x+1)


1 Answer

3 votes

Explanation:

Logx + Log(x+3)=2log(x+1)

Log x(x+3) = Log (x+1)²

x(x+3)=(x+1)²

x²+3x = x²+2x+1

delete x², we find

3x = 2x+1

3x-2x = 1

x = 1
